About N-(3-chlorophenyl)-3-[3-[(3-fluorophenyl)methyl]-2-oxo-1,3-diazinan-1-yl]benzamide
N-(3-chlorophenyl)-3-[3-[(3-fluorophenyl)methyl]-2-oxo-1,3-diazinan-1-yl]benzamide (PubChem CID 50814161) has the molecular formula C24H21ClFN3O2
and a molecular weight of 437.90 g/mol. Its IUPAC name is N-(3-chlorophenyl)-3-[3-[(3-fluorophenyl)methyl]-2-oxo-1,3-diazinan-1-yl]benzamide.

What is the SMILES notation for N-(3-chlorophenyl)-3-[3-[(3-fluorophenyl)methyl]-2-oxo-1,3-diazinan-1-yl]benzamide?
The canonical SMILES for N-(3-chlorophenyl)-3-[3-[(3-fluorophenyl)methyl]-2-oxo-1,3-diazinan-1-yl]benzamide is O=C(Nc1cccc(Cl)c1)c1cccc(N2CCCN(Cc3cccc(F)c3)C2=O)c1.
What is the InChIKey of N-(3-chlorophenyl)-3-[3-[(3-fluorophenyl)methyl]-2-oxo-1,3-diazinan-1-yl]benzamide?
The InChIKey is HLRGMGNVBUAOPX-UHFFFAOYSA-N. The full InChI is InChI=1S/C24H21ClFN3O2/c25-19-7-3-9-21(15-19)27-23(30)18-6-2-10-22(14-18)29-12-4-11-28(24(29)31)16-17-5-1-8-20(26)13-17/h1-3,5-10,13-15H,4,11-12,16H2,(H,27,30).
What are the key properties of N-(3-chlorophenyl)-3-[3-[(3-fluorophenyl)methyl]-2-oxo-1,3-diazinan-1-yl]benzamide?
N-(3-chlorophenyl)-3-[3-[(3-fluorophenyl)methyl]-2-oxo-1,3-diazinan-1-yl]benzamide has a molecular weight of 437.90 g/mol, XLogP of 5.56, 5 rotatable bonds, 1 hydrogen bond donors, and 2 hydrogen bond acceptors.
